The Regulatory Coordinator will work within the healthcare business area with medical device packaging regulations. The employee's primary projects will involve data acquisition, aggregation, and analysis of large data sets, process automation, and driving data quality in support of the clients new IT Architecture.
This position will combine regulatory and healthcare with coding and programming. We are looking for an ambitious candidate who wants to learn and grow.
Responsibilities
- Handle, review, and enter data associated with medical device regulations
- Organize and maintain updated division spreadsheets using Excel
- Collect data/documentation for various products
- Research and find solutions to apply to projects
- Share and communicate during daily scrum meetings
- Acquire metadata to populate various upload templates
- BS in Engineering, Computer Science, Chemistry, Biology, or related science
- Experience with databases, Excel, and other spreadsheets
- Python, and/or SQL experience preferred
- Snowflake, Power BI, Jira, and ETL experience nice to have.
- Experience with large data sets
- Strong independent worker with a focus on team's goals
- Detail oriented and highly organized
- Ability to work on multiple projects at once
- Strong verbal and written communication skills
